Synopsis from Goodreeads (of the first book): Harry Potter thinks he is an ordinary boy. He lives with his Uncle Vernon, Aunt Petunia and cousin Dudley, who are mean to him and make him sleep in a cupboard under the stairs. (Dudley, however, has two bedrooms, one to sleep in and one for all his toys and games.) Then Harry starts receiving mysterious letters and his life is changed forever. He is whisked away by a beetle-eyed giant of a man and enrolled at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ry. The reason: Harry Potter is a wizard! The first book in the "Harry Potter" series makes the perfect introduction to the world of Hogwarts.

The reason why I decided to do this post as an entire series is because each and every single one of these books hit the highest level of expectations for me.
This series changed my life. To start of the series were my childhood through the movies and I read the books when I was in Grade 9.
I absolutely loved these books and J.K. Rowling became one of my favorite authors of all time.
To state a few things, it is hard to wrap your head around a lot of these concepts - it is just a story. Yet it is a story that could feel so real!
My favorite character became Sirius Black from the third book just because he was a badass! Most detested character for me was definitely Umbridge and Snape. A lot of people will not agree with me on the Snape thing, but he was jerk all the time.
It definitely is a long read especially Harry Potter and the Order of the Phoenix.
The story develops the trio in such a manner it is very difficult to not fall in love with every single one of them.
The only book I was a little tired of after a while was Order of the Phoenix just because it was really long (and sad).
